Output 9fad6c590c192a50e4cd41dded71e13bf472cc80960fbcf6a4a055b8968577f5:0

value
9711443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d659b27aedee9d615ca9c68d9f9505b481edafd9 OP_EQUAL
address
3MEPys9LGoNzmwzJYLTHh5PPxTiTBiWvXx
transaction
9fad6c590c192a50e4cd41dded71e13bf472cc80960fbcf6a4a055b8968577f5
confirmations
342503
spent
true